As the largest source of momentum for the ocean surface, wind affects the full range of oceanic motion-from individual surface waves to complete current systems. The marine surface wind is among the critical geophysical parameters which determine the most fundamental aspects of the ocean. Using six years of TOPEX altimeter data with unprecedented accuracy and continuity, a detailed investigation on the structures of marine wind variability at four selected sites is carried out in this study
